What gun does Dr Spencer Reid carry?
Reid carried a Glock handgun for the first three seasons but from season four and onward, he began carrying a Smith & Wesson Model 65 as he fares better using a revolver.Why did the guy stutter in Criminal Minds?

SSA Derek Morgan (Shemar Moore) carries a SIG-Sauer P226R fitted with a Streamlight TLR-1 weaponlight as his duty sidearm. His SIG can be identified as the P226R by the tactical rail, redesigned grips and trigger.Does Reid get addicted to drugs?
